    What better way to see the natural splendor of Highlands than by an aerial park? That was our…read morethought when we booked a reservation for our group that had two small kiddos. We went with Zippy's Tree Top Adventure Course given the age of the kids and we all had a great time. Even though Zippy's is tailored for families, it can be challenging and fun for adults as well, especially if you are like us where you can't remember the last time you were on a zip line or a ropes course. The course is essentially a circuit of several stations and you can keep doing them to your heart's desire until your time runs out. There are guides to help walk you through the area who are also outfitted with go pros to capture your experience. After about 30 minutes, we were all pretty gassed, and we had a great time examining the go pro film and pictures. If you are new to the area like us, stopping in at the aerial park is a must given that it's not every day that you are surrounded by such natural beauty. We plan to be back on hopefully our next trip to highlands so we can try out some of the more difficult courses, or we may just do Zippy's again.

    We are similar to many guests who returned to High Hampton after the renovation. We stayed once…read morearound 25 years ago when the place was known for "newly weds and nearly deads". The renovation is outstanding. As opposed to many renovations where the character of the place is destroyed (The Cloister on Sea Island for example), High Hampton's mountain charm remains with exemplary accommodations, culinary skills, and service. They have essentially a co-op program with nearby Western Carolina University, providing them with a pool of talent, always a challenge for remote locale resorts. The charm remains with no TVs in the rooms and a wide variety of games in the lobby. Not just board games, but games of skill. They have not bowed to the temptation of a video game room. Amenities were first class. Ample tennis and pickle ball courts and a great croquet lawn. We did not golf but the course looks in great shape. The staff service level was 5 star resort quality as was the menu. Only giving it a 4 as the Kids Camp is just glorified baby sitting. We had a five year old and we could see the campers were unsupervised, particularly preschoolers. We saw the counselors just turn the kids loose at the pool and lake and in some cases not even watching them but standing around talking to each other.
